The IETF NEMO working group on network mobility is currently standardizing a basic support for moving networks. We need a handoff scheme for achieving the performance transparency during the movement of mobile routers in nested mobile networks. But the existed handoff schemes for a mobile host are not suitable for network mobility because packet transmission delay and traffic increase during mobile router's handoff in nested mobile networks. This paper proposes a new seamless handoff scheme using the bi-casting based on IPv6 in nested mobile networks. Compared with the handoff schemes using bi-directional edge tunneling for host mobility support on simulation, the results show that the proposed handoff scheme reduces the packet delay during a mobile router changes the point of attachment in nested mobile networks. © Springer-Verlag Berlin Heidelberg 2005.
